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- •The satisfaction to participate in the study
- •Absence of hemophilia and coagulation disorders
- •The patient's age is between 45 and 70 years old
- •Femoral elective angiography candidate
- •Not treated with streptokinase
- •Routine use of half a promethazine ampoule and half a diazepam ampoule as a sedative
- •No history of low back pain
Exclusion Criteria
- •The patient's unwillingness to continue to participate in the study
- •Complications such as bleeding, hematoma, and abnormal pain during the procedure
- •Painkillers or drugs before, during and after coronary angiography via the femoral
